Alec Baldwin isn't nervous about hosting the Academy Awards. The 30 Rock star is co-hosting next year's ceremony with Steve
Martin and believes there are higher expectations on the comic actor
because he has fronted the Oscars ceremony before.

He quipped: "It is all on Steve. Steve Martin has done this before,
while for me it is the first time. All the pressure is on Steve Martin."
Despite his confidence, the actor is still amazed he was given the job and keeps waiting for someone to cancel his booking.
He joked: "I am doing it until they change their mind. I do have some preparations, but it is a secret."
Steve - who fronted the 73rd and 75th Academy Awards - and Alec are
the first people to co-host the ceremony since the first Oscars show in
1929.
Producers Adam Shankman and Bill Mechanic said: "We think the team of Steve and Alec are the perfect pair of hosts for the Oscars.
"Steve will bring the experience of having hosted the show in the
past and Alec will be a completely fresh personality for this event."
The 82nd Academy Awards take place on March 7 at the Kodak Theatre in Los Angeles. |
